They are the flush mount pods like a lot of people put on their bumpers. I cut a piece of metal to mount the pod to. I had to cut out most of the high beams bezel. Left the inside part of the bezel and made a slot that the metal could slide into. I have a small L bracket that is used on entertainment shelves . One side of the bracket has a hole and the other has a sleeved stud. I drill a whole in the bottom of the light housing the was just a little smaller than the stud. Pushed it in the whole and the other side I'm going to bolt to the piece of metal that holds the pod. I'll try to take some pictures of the Light bracket when I get off work.
